Using WMIC Command to Retrieve Laptop Serial Number
The Windows Management Instrumentation Command-line (WMIC) tool provides a straightforward method to access hardware information, including the laptop’s serial number. This utility is built into Windows and does not require any additional software installation.
To use WMIC to find your laptop’s serial number, open the Command Prompt with administrative privileges and enter the following command:
“`
wmic bios get serialnumber
“`
This command queries the BIOS and returns the serial number assigned by the manufacturer. It is important to note that this value is often the same serial number found on the physical label of the laptop, making it a reliable source.
If the serial number is unavailable or returns as “To be filled by OEM” or blank, it indicates that the manufacturer did not input this information into the BIOS. In such cases, alternative methods might be necessary.
The following table summarizes the command and its purpose:
Command | Description | Expected Output |
---|---|---|
wmic bios get serialnumber | Retrieves the laptop’s BIOS serial number | Serial number string (e.g., ABC123XYZ) |
Using System Information Command for Serial Number
Another built-in Windows tool that can be utilized is the `systeminfo` command. Although it provides comprehensive system details, the serial number is included as part of the BIOS information section.
To extract the serial number, open Command Prompt and type:
“`
systeminfo | findstr /I “serial”
“`
This command filters the output of `systeminfo` to display only the lines containing the word “serial” (case-insensitive). The result typically includes the serial number under the BIOS section.
Keep in mind that the output format may vary depending on the Windows version and manufacturer. If the serial number is not displayed, the BIOS may not have this information populated.
Using PowerShell to Obtain the Serial Number
For users comfortable with PowerShell, retrieving the serial number can be done using the `Get-WmiObject` cmdlet, which accesses WMI classes similarly to WMIC but with greater flexibility.
Execute the following command in PowerShell:
“`powershell
Get-WmiObject win32_bios | Select-Object SerialNumber
“`
This will output the serial number property from the BIOS class. PowerShell’s object-oriented output makes it easier to incorporate this command into scripts for automation or reporting.
An alternative, using the newer CIM cmdlet, is:
“`powershell
Get-CimInstance -ClassName Win32_BIOS | Select-Object SerialNumber
“`
Both commands effectively retrieve the serial number, and selecting between them depends on the environment and preferences.
Common Issues and Troubleshooting
When attempting to retrieve the laptop serial number via command-line tools, users may encounter some common issues:
- Blank or Default Serial Number: If the serial number returns as blank, “To be filled by OEM,” or a generic string, the manufacturer may have omitted this data in the BIOS.
- Insufficient Permissions: Running Command Prompt or PowerShell without administrative privileges can sometimes restrict access to system information.
- OEM Customization: Some laptop vendors customize or restrict BIOS information, which can cause commands to fail or return incorrect data.
- Legacy Systems: Older versions of Windows or BIOS may not support WMI queries properly, leading to incomplete outputs.
To mitigate these issues:
- Run Command Prompt or PowerShell as an administrator.
- Update your BIOS and Windows to the latest versions.
- Use manufacturer-specific tools if available.
- Consult physical labels or documentation if digital queries fail.
Summary of Key Commands
Below is a concise reference table of the most effective commands to retrieve the laptop serial number from the command line:
Tool | Command | Description |
---|---|---|
WMIC | wmic bios get serialnumber | Fetches serial number from BIOS using WMIC |
System Information | systeminfo | findstr /I “serial” | Displays serial number by filtering systeminfo output |
PowerShell (WMI) | Get-WmiObject win32_bios | Select SerialNumber | Retrieves serial number using PowerShell WMI cmdlet |
PowerShell (CIM) | Get-CimInstance -ClassName Win32_BIOS | Select SerialNumber | Retrieves serial number using PowerShell CIM cmdlet |

Troubleshooting Common Issues
- Empty or Generic Serial Number Displayed:
- Some manufacturers do not store the serial number in the BIOS or restrict access to it, resulting in blank or placeholder text.
- Verify serial number physically on the laptop chassis or product label if the command returns no useful data.
- Command Not Recognized:
- Ensure you are running Command Prompt with appropriate permissions (try running as Administrator).
- Check that the WMIC tool is available on your Windows version; it is deprecated in Windows 11 but still functional in many systems.
- Access Denied or Permission Issues:
- Run the Command Prompt as Administrator by right-clicking the CMD icon and selecting “Run as administrator.”
